Fortasa's SATA-Disk Module (SDM) is a high performance, embedded SSD designed to replace a conventional SATA hard disk drive. SDM can be plugged into a standard SATA 7-pin /22-pin connector commonly found in desktops, IT-STB, industrial PC and thin client systems.  Fortasa's SDMhas a built-in microcontroller and file management firmware that communicates with SATA standard interfaces. This means SDM does not require additional or proprietary host software.This product is well suited for embedded flash storage applications offering new and expanded functionality as well as more cost-effective designs, better performance and increased reliability.

Fortasa Memory Systems has released the 6-gram SDM 7P/180D-LP (SATA Disk Module 7Pin/180Degree-Low Profile), one of the smallest SSDs in the market. Its slim size enables a compact design space that prevents mechanical interference and also conforms to the trend of product “miniaturization”, and it is especially beneficial for use in the 1U enterprise server market that requires slim chassis design.
